Gobrauri
Gobrauri is a village located in Mehdawal tehsil of Sant Kabir Nagar district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 15km away from sub-district headquarter Mehdawal (tehsildar office) and 40km away from district headquarter Sant Kabir Nagar. As per 2009 stats, Gobdauri is the gram panchayat of Gobrauri village.

About Gobrauri
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Gobrauri is 181944. The village spans a total geographical area of 113.89 hectares. Mehdawal is nearest town to Gobrauri village for all major economic activities.

Population of Gobrauri
Below is a concise population overview of Gobrauri as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,011 | 510 | 501 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 185 | 106 | 79 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 228 | 118 | 110 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 568 | 322 | 246 |
Illiterate Population | 443 | 188 | 255 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Gobrauri village:
- The total population of Gobrauri village is around 1,011, including approximately 510 males and 501 females, with a sex ratio of 982 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 185 children aged 0–6 years in Gobrauri village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Gobrauri village has 228 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
- The literacy rate of Gobrauri village is about 56.18%, with male literacy at 63.14% and female literacy at 49.10%.
- There are around 151 households in Gobrauri village.
Connectivity of Gobrauri
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Gobrauri. As per the 2011 stats, Gobrauri had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
